Where to stay in Hammamet

Find the best Hammamet are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Mrezga

Mrezga offers a relaxed beachfront escape in Hammamet with golden Mediterranean shores and budget-friendly resorts. Omar Khayam Beach draws visitors with its clean swimming conditions and water sports. Hotel complexes feature palm-lined grounds and refreshing pools just steps from your room. Families appreciate the quiet atmosphere and all-inclusive options that make holiday costs predictable. Mediterranean breezes cool sun-filled days spent between beach and pool. Though lacking Tunisian authenticity, Mrezga provides comfortable access to Hammamet's cultural attractions nearby.

Yasmine Hammamet

Yasmine Hammamet dazzles visitors with pristine Mediterranean beaches and resort amenities. This purpose-built tourist zone features Carthageland theme park, a glamorous casino, and Port Yasmine's yacht-filled marina. Shopping enthusiasts can browse traditional crafts at the Medina shopping centre with its Moorish-inspired architecture. The beachfront promenades offer perfect strolls between palm trees and colourful parasols. Large all-inclusive resorts provide pools, spas, and direct beach access for travellers seeking relaxation. Water sports, evening entertainment at hotel bars, and fresh seafood restaurants create a complete holiday experience in this walkable coastal paradise.

Hammamet Sud

Hammamet Sud is a sun-drenched resort paradise where golden beaches meet the turquoise Mediterranean. Palm-fringed hotel complexes line the shore, creating a vibrant beachfront scene. Yasmine Beach draws visitors with its pristine sands and clear waters. The area thrives as a tourist haven with beachfront promenades connecting luxury resorts. Water sports enthusiasts can enjoy parasailing and jet skiing along the coast. Traditional Tunisian architectural touches add charm to this modern resort community.

Eastern Hammamet

Eastern Hammamet dazzles with pristine Mediterranean beaches and palm-fringed resort complexes. The waterfront promenade connects luxury hotels where travellers enjoy seaside strolls and beachside cafés. Hammamet Beach and Bel Azure Beach offer fine sand and clear, swimmable waters perfect for sunbathing or water sports. The area features all-inclusive resorts with pools, spas, and direct beach access. Visit the historic Hammamet Fort or browse Hammamet Souk for local crafts and souvenirs. Resort restaurants serve fresh seafood and traditional Tunisian specialities while hotel entertainment provides cultural shows in the evenings.

Best time to go to Hammamet

The best time to visit Hammamet can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Hammamet falls in August,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Hammamet falls in February,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Hammamet

Reaching Hammamet, Tunisia, is convenient via three major airports. Tunis Carthage International (TUN) is approximately 61km away, with nearby luxury hotels such as Four Seasons Hotel Tunis and Mövenpick Hotel Gammarth Tunis, both offering 24-hour airport shuttle services. Monastir Habib Bourguiba International (MIR) is around 72km distant, featuring hotels like Iberostar Selection Kuriat Palace and Royal Thalassa Monastir, both conveniently located. Finally, Enfidha International Airport (NBE) is situated 39km from Hammamet, with options like El Goulli Appartement and Dar Hergla, both easily accessible to the airport. Each airport provides a range of transport services to ensure a seamless arrival experience.

What's the best way to get around Hammamet?
To explore the surrounding area, ride one of the trains from Bir Bouregba Station or Sidi Mtir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Hammamet for your journey.
What's the weather like in Hammamet?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 26°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 13°C. Average annual precipitation for Hammamet is 395 mm.
